Tagine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, combine the lamb shoulder cubes with ground cumin, ground coriander, ground cinnamon, ground turmeric, sweet paprika, ground ginger, ground black pepper, 1 teaspoon sea salt, and the saffron threads steeped in warm water. Add 2 t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il and the minced garlic. Mix thoroughly to coat the meat evenly. Cover and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, preferably overnight.
  2. While the meat marinates, peel and cut the carrots into thick batons and the Yukon gold potatoes into quarters. Finely slice the yellow onions and thinly slice the preserved lemon rind, discarding the pulp. Halve the dried apricots and set aside the golden raisins and toasted blanched almonds.
  3. Remove the marinated lamb from the refrigerator and let it come to room temperature for about 30 minutes before cooking.
  4. In the base of a tagine or a heavy-bottomed Dutch oven, spread the sliced onions evenly. Arrange the marinated lamb cubes on top of the onions in a single layer.
  5. Scatter the carrot batons and potato quarters over the lamb. Tuck the halved dried apricots and golden raisins evenly among the vegetables and meat. Sprinkle the thinly sliced preserved lemon rind over the top.
  6. Pour 2 cups of chicken stock around the edges of the tagine, being careful not to wash off the spices from the meat and vegetables. Cover the tagine with its lid.
  7. Place the tagine over low heat and cook gently for 2 to 2.5 hours, or until the lamb is tender and the vegetables are cooked through. Check occasionally to ensure there is enough liquid, adding a splash of water or stock if needed.
  8. Once the lamb is tender, taste and adjust seasoning with additional sea salt if necessary. Scatter the toasted blanched almonds over the top.
  9. Garnish the finished tagine with fresh cilantro leaves just before serving.

Estimated Calories: 350, Servings: 6

Pairing your tagine with the right sides is a great way to round out your meal and make it even more satisfying. Couscous is a classic choice and one of the best sides you can serve, as it soaks up all the delicious juices and is incredibly fast to prepare. If you want something a bit different, try a fresh salad with tomatoes, cucumbers, and a light vinaigrette for a healthy and refreshing contrast. Do not overlook the power of warm, crusty bread, which is always a good option for scooping up every last bit of flavor. These sides are easy to make and will turn your meal into a complete feast.
Let us talk about drinks, because the right beverage can take your dining experience from good to great! For a non-alcoholic option, mint tea is a fantastic and traditional pairing that is both healthy and delicious. If you are in the mood for something a little more festive, a light white wine or a crisp rosé can be a great match, enhancing the flavors without overpowering them.
